Study Spanish at Intercultura Spanish School

Intercultura Language School offers a series of 18 courses designed by curriculum specialists, using interactive small groups in an environment of total immersion in Latin American culture. Classes are 4 hours per day, Monday to Friday. Our professors are university trained and credentialed to teach Spanish as a second language. We give all teachers further instruction on teaching in the context of total cultural immersion. Academic credit through several accredited US university programs is available (e.g.. Brookhaven, Austin College, and Duke University).

Study Spanish at Intercultura Spanish School, with two beautiful Costa Rica locations, one in the colonial city of Heredia and the other on Costa Rica's northern Pacific Coast. In addition to Spanish immersion classes, we offer daily cultural activities, including Latin dance, cooking, films, lectures, yoga, dance/aerobics, arts and crafts, soccer games, and more, included free of charge for Intercultura students.
If you are looking for something more than a traditional study abroad program, and want to learn to speak Spanish with conversational fluency while getting to know a new country and culture, then Intercultura's unique, communicative Spanish program will help you reach your goals. Your daily immersion in classes, activities and your host family or residence will offer you innumerable opportunities to practice Spanish in a friendly and welcoming environment.
We also offer Spanish for Special Purposes, with topics in Medical, Legal, Law Enforcement, Groups, Teen, 50+, Yoga, Soccer, Environmental, Social Work, Education, Tourism, International Business, Intercultural Studies, Literature, History & Politics and Survival Spanish.
